Fastrax to Expand iTrax02 Product Family of GPS Receivers


More Choices For Innovative Positioning Device Manufactures Searching For Versatile Programmability And Cost-efficient Performance

Helsinki, Finland - September 3, 2002 - Fastrax Ltd., a developer of industry-leading products for optimal utilization of the Global Navigation Satellite Systems (GNSS), today announced a new and immediately available, expanded product family of iTrax02 Series GPS receiver modules. Offering key benefits in performance, size, power consumption and versatility, the iTrax02 Series modules are ideally suited for both industrial tracking systems and battery-operated consumer products like mobile phones, asset tracking devices, handheld computers and sports accessories.

Ultra-low, user configurable power consumption makes iTrax02 Series the lowest power consuming, complete 12-channel GPS receivers on the market. Nevertheless, while developing its products, Fastrax has not accepted any compromises in performance. Both two iTrax02 Series receiver models, the new iTrax02/4 and current iTrax02/8 (formerly known as iTrax02) have a navigation sensitivity as low as -150 dBm making them applicable even for extremely demanding applications and environments.

"In many end-user device development projects the product manufacturers regard reduced component costs and small form factor as crucial parameters. Due to our cutting-edge technology architecture in iTrax02 Series receivers we are able to provide them with these", says Kim Kaisti, VP, Business Development of Fastrax Ltd. "With the expansion of iTrax02 product family we want to support our existing and new customers by offering them more choices both in needs for versatile programmability and cost-efficiency."

Fastrax's current GPS receiver model, iTrax 02/8, features 8 Mbit Flash memory allowing versatile programmability with the iSuiteSDK (Software Development Kit). Application costs are reduced significantly when no external processor is needed and the iTrax02 is used as a microprocessor. With fewer components, also size and manufacturing costs of off-the-shelf product are reduced.

In solutions where the industry standard NMEA0183 protocol is sufficient and programmability is unnecessary, the new iTrax02/4 module with 4 Mbit Flash memory is a cost-efficient and high performance alternative. Just like the current model, iTrax02/4 GPS receiver provides application with data of its position, velocity, direction and the time with extreme accuracy and reliability, even in demanding conditions.

All navigational data in both modules is stored in Flash memory with simple commands and thus no back-up battery is required. The addition of an antenna and power supply is all that is needed to make the iTRAX02 Series modules operational.

Other key features of both iTrax02 GPS receivers are:

  • Tiny PCB form factor - 26mm x 26mm x 4.7mm (including RF shield and system connector)
  • Ultra-low power consumption - 130mW @ 2.7V in continuous operation
  • Very Fast TTFF
  • Sensitivity -150dBm (Tracking)
  • iTALK and NMEA0183 protocols
  • Versatile interface ports
  • Accurate 1PPS timing output
